1. Search for the item in WorldCat. You will use the WorldCat Record details to fill out the Interlibrary Loan (ILLiad) form later in the process.

2. Sign into your Interlibrary Loan Account using your ePanther ID and password.

3. Once logged into your account, select a request form from the menu in the upper left.
Main Interlibrary loan menu: Select a New Request.

4. Copy and paste the item details from the WorldCat record or manually enter it from the item's citation into the appropriate ILLiad request form. You can use an article's DOI number to fill in an interlibrary loan request form. Paste the full DOI into the top box in the Interlibrary loan article request form, and then click “Resolve DOI”.  Fill out all the required fields, this will speed up the process. Please paste the URL of the item in the notes field.

​​A screen grab of an autofilled ILLiad form.

In general, interlibrary loan requests take between 2-3 days for articles and 10-14 days to fill books. Some requests may take longer.
